CAF Draws Unveil Exciting Path To Glory For Enyimba, Remo, Bendel Insurance, Rivers United

July 25, (THEWILL) – The draw for the CAF Champions League and CAF Confederation Cup took place in Egypt’s capital, Cairo, on Tuesday, revealing the matchups for the first preliminary stage.

A total of 54 clubs, representing 42 member nations, participated in the event to determine their opponents in the prestigious continental competitions. In the CAF Champions League, Nigeria’s representatives, Enyimba and Remo Stars, were drawn against clubs from Libya and Ghana, respectively. Enyimba, the reigning NPFL champions, faces a challenging encounter against Libyan side Ahli Benghazi. For Enyimba, this brings back memories of their previous CAF interclub competition where they were eliminated in the knockout phase by Al Ittihad.

On the other hand, Remo Stars, making their debut in the competition, will embark on a quest to overcome Ghana’s league leaders, Medeama, as they seek to progress to the second stage in the Champions League. In the CAF Confederation Cup, Bendel Insurance, the winners of the FA Cup, will enter the competition and face off against Algerian side ASO Chlef. This marks a significant milestone for Bendel Insurance, as it is their first opportunity in a long time to compete on the continent.

Meanwhile, Rivers United, a consistent contender in the CAF interclub competitions over the past three seasons, will wait for the second round to know their opponent, which will be determined between Etoile Filante from Burkina Faso and Ziguinchor from Senegal.

The first-round matches for both the CAF Champions League and CAF Confederation Cup are scheduled to take place between August 18-20 in Libya and Ghana, respectively, for Enyimba and Remo Stars.
